For new team members: this release changes several defaults in the Receiptly donation-receipt mailer. Receipts are now sent immediately after payment settlement rather than in the nightly batch, the retry window has been shortened, and HTML templates are the default format instead of plain text. Donors who opted into digests are unaffected. These changes reduce complaints about delayed receipts from the Halloway Foundation pilot. The new default configuration values shipped with this release are shown below.

config for yahof-tajop:
zorath:
  pin: 7493
  metrics_host: metrics.zorath.tolvaqsys.internal
  tenant: praiel
  seal: seal_fd9cd4f1

### Changed defaults — Gatewing 2.7

Canary gating tightened. Error-rate threshold drops from 5% to 2%, and the observation window doubles. Rollouts now require two consecutive passing windows before promotion; previously one sufficed. Manual override remains, but it now logs to the audit stream. Expect slower promotions on low-traffic services — that's intentional. The full set of default gating values shipping with this release is below.

deployment values, bahop-fahag:
[silok]
host = silok.lumictech.test
user = silok_svc
database = silok_prod

The fourth-floor materials lab at Quellmark House is shared with the Brightfen Instruments team, who use it on Tuesday and Thursday mornings. Reception should log all lab visitors in the shared register and remind them that coats and bags stay in the lockers outside. Keep the corridor door closed at all times. To admit anyone to the lab outside booked hours, use the following door-pass code.

door code, hahag-tagef: bdg-OAWSKZ-89993088